WebQuick facts. Common name: field maple. Scientific name: Acer campestre. Family: Sapindaceae. Origin: native. The bark is light brown and flaky, and twigs are slender and brown and develop a corky bark with age. Small, grey leaf buds grow on long stems. Web5. okt 2024 · The Red Maple ( Acer rubrum) is a medium to large deciduous tree that flourishes in a variety of habitats in the Adirondack Mountains. It is one of the most abundant and widespread trees in eastern North America. WebRed maple is a small to medium tree with a long, clear trunk and a narrow, irregular crown. Leaves are opposite, simple, 2–5 inches long, with 3 or 5 lobes; middle lobe is longer than side lobes; base of lobes is V-shaped; lower surface whitish, margins toothed. Let t = 0 represent 2010.H = _____What is the expected height (in ft) of the red maple in 2024?_____ ft Web5. If you can pull a bud apart and it is still green inside, then things are looking good. If the buds are dry and brittle and don't show any life inside, then you may have a dead sapling. You can propagate a red maple easily using cuttings. It's best to take cuttings in late spring or early summer. Here's how to propagate: 1. Cut a 6-8 inch branch that carries an undeveloped bud or light leaf growth. 2. Use shears to clip off the leaves. 3. Soak the cutting in warm water for 20 minutes. 4. The Japanese Maple, Acer palmatum, is a small, elegant, spreading tree that prefers partial shade and is grown for its finely cut, rich red, orange and gold autumn leaves.
